Cylch Meithrin Dolwerdd

Beneficiary group, Childcare

Cylch Meithrin Dolwerdd is a Welsh medium playgroup (Cylch Meithrin) that runs sessional and full day care for children aged 2-4 years, serving St Dials and surrounding areas in Cwmbran. The setting uses a purpose built room for childcare, where areas are set out daily that reflect the aims and principles of the Foundation Phase to support and encourage the children's learning and development.

Hedgehog Helpline

Beneficiary group, Charitable activities, Charity and VCS support

Hedgehog Helpline operates in South East Wales. We rescue, rehabilitate and release sick, inured or orphaned hedgehogs to release back into the wild. During 2023 we received 1225 hedgehogs We received in excess of 3500 calls on HelplineWe are a volunteer run charityWe attended 46 events/venues to give talks etc to educate and raise awareness of the plight of the hedgehog
